It's an indisputable fact that many adolescents in the United States become introduced to drugs and alcohol at an extremely early age, and some even become addicted and dependent to drugs and alcohol. For adolescents in Patten that become addicted and dependent to drugs and alcohol, parents will need to take every step within their power to have the issue handled before it's too late. Or in the end, addiction will lead down a path which may cause serious consequences in a teen's future and any indicators that alcohol or drugs have been in the picture ought to be addressed right away. There are alcohol and drug rehabilitation facilities for adolescents accessible around the Patten area, several of which cater simply to adolescents and also have rehab professionals accessible trained specifically in helping this age range.
